BGC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review
196 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BGC Group (BGC)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$1.06B — down 15% from $1.25B a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 33 funds closed out of BGC and 19 opened new positions — a net loss of 14 holders — while 67 trimmed existing stakes and 67 added.
The largest buyer was Boussard & Gavaudan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$27.8M. The largest seller was Arctis Global, cutting an estimated $27.1M.
